## Changed defaults

Heads up: the Ledgerline tax-rate lookup cache now defaults to a 15-minute TTL instead of 24 hours. Turns out rates in the Veldt County sandbox were going stale mid-demo, which was embarrassing. Eviction is now LRU rather than FIFO, and the cache warms on boot. If you're reviewing, check that nothing hardcodes the old TTL. The new defaults land as follows.

deployment values, bajop-taweg:
holwyn:
  log_level: debug
  metrics_host: metrics.holwyn.zemvarsys.internal
  pool_size: 32

Action item (security review): the Thornquill watering scheduler accepted unsigned schedule payloads from the valve bridge during the incident, allowing a stale config to overwrite zone timings. Add signature verification on the `schedule-apply` path and reject payloads older than 10 minutes. Owner: platform team, due next sprint. Threat model notes and the proposed verification design are documented on the page below.

wiki page, hawep-fajop: https://jira.tolvaqsys.internal/projects/projects/pages/pages

## Recovering Your Plugin Account During the Quillbase ORM Refactor

Heads up, plugin folks: while we untangle the legacy Quillbase ORM into the new Fernhook adapters, your registry accounts may get logged out mid-migration. Don't panic. Re-auth through the sandbox portal first, and if the old session table rejects you, trigger a manual recovery. The recovery flow will prompt for the phrase we issued at onboarding, which is restated below for convenience.

recovery phrase for yagag-kagap: quenox-zorys-eliok-zorius-giliel-zordor-julvan-fenir-wenox-quenax-wenix-ruswyn-wenir-briwyn

TICKET QR-412: Staging env misconfigured after Brindlequeue cutover. We replaced the homegrown job queue with Brindlequeue last sprint; old QUEUE_POLL_MS vars are dead and must be deleted. Workers on staging still point at the retired poller, so jobs silently no-op. Remove legacy vars, set BRINDLE_BROKER_URL, and restart workers. The broker auth secret goes on the following line.

env line for fajop-taguf: VAULT_KEY20=82a8caa7b14c704c3638